The Perfect Gift (Dive into Reading)
In this new installment in Yoo’s early reader series focusing on members of a diverse group of friends, Mei’s family is planning a party to celebrate her baby brother Ming’s first one hundred days of life. After helping her grandma dye a couple dozen eggs the lucky color red for their party guests, Mei visits her friends to hand out invitations and ask their advice on a gift for Ming. Her friends have good suggestions—a truck, a drum, something from the toy store—but none of them seem right to Ming. On the morning of the party, Ming still doesn’t have a gift for her brother. “The perfect gift,” her grandma says, “comes from the heart.” Mei decides that rather than buying a gift, she’ll create something by hand for her brother. A short note about the Chinese one hundred days celebration follows this sweet story of a loving older sister and her new brother. ©2019 Cooperative Children’s Book Center
